News stories are very time-sensitive information. When this information is archived over time, it could be analyzed to elicit trends and gauge the level of interest in particular topics. A novel way of visualizing this data would make such large datasets more approachable for the general public, and thus make it possible for publishers to extract additional value out of the available news stories. A user interface that helps the user navigate through the large document cor- pus would improve users’ perception of the value of the news content, and ensure continued consumption of this content. There were two aspects to building the right user interface - the usability of the interface itself, and the appropriateness of the vi- sual metaphor used to visualize the data. This thesis adopts an iterative approach to building the most usable interface to achieve this goal. Starting with an initial design based on study of the system and literature in the ?eld, design iterations were carried out, with a usability testing phase at the end of each iteration. The resulting interface provides a simple way to navigate news article archives in terms of concepts like peo- ple, places and organizations. It also allows users to visualize trends in news coverage for a particular concept over time.
